Emergency Services

In case of an emergency, the Joburg Police Station is equipped to handle various critical situations. Key emergency services include:

  • 24/7 police response to crimes in progress
  • Immediate assistance for traffic accidents
  • Crisis intervention for domestic violence, theft, and assaults

Non-Emergency Services

Not all situations are emergencies, and the Joburg Police Station offers numerous non-emergency services to assist the community.

  • Filing police reports for past incidents
  • Community policing: local crime prevention and awareness programs
  • Lost and found services
